Department of Energy Awards $800 Million to TVA and Holtec to Accelerate Small Modular Reactor Deployment in the United States
The U.S. Department of Energy has granted $800 million to the Tennessee Valley Authority (TVA) and Holtec International to fast-track the deployment of small modular reactors (SMRs) in the United States. This investment aims to advance clean energy technologies, promote innovation in nuclear power, and bolster American leadership in the global transition to sustainable energy sources.
